Ser v. EstarEsp. 1 Avancemos 5.1

Both verbs mean “to be”

SerEstar

Remeber their conjugations?

Soy Somos

Eres Sois

Es Son

Estoy Estamos

Estás Estáis

Está Están

Ser Estar

So what’s the difference?

Using Ser

Use SER to indicate ORIGIN: where someone or something is from.

SOY de Quito = I’m from Quito (Ecuador).

Using Ser

Use SER to DESCRIBE personal traits and physical characteristics.

Los estudiantes SON inteligentes = The students are intelligent.

Using Ser

SER is also used to indicate PROFESSION

La Señora Ilarri ES maestra = Mrs. Ilarri is a teacher.

Using Estar

Use ESTAR to indicate LOCATION: where someone or something is.

Quito ESTÁ en Ecuador = Quito is in Ecuador.

Using Estar

ESTAR is also used to DESCRIBE CONDITIONS, such as how someone feels.

 Physical. ¿Cómo ESTÁS? = How are you?

 Emotional. ESTAMOS contentos = We are happy

RECAP-SER V. ESTAR

SEROriginPersonal traits/characteristicsProfessions

ESTARLocation

ConditionsFeelings
